dc.description.abstractThe purpose of this thesis is to find out what is the influence of organizational culture on knowledge management, with a main highlight on the process of knowledge sharing. The study was conducted in a highly technologically advanced company, BCS Polska, using the Harrison-Stokes approach for evaluating the organizational culture and original questionnaires for the assessment of knowledge management practices. The company’s organizational culture was found to be achievement-oriented with some positive features of Role and Support cultures and that it has a very positive influence on the company’s knowledge management process. The company intangible and tangible resources are handled in an innovative way, typical for an achievement culture. The atmosphere in the organization creates a fertile ground for knowledge cultivation. Nevertheless, there were still some problems discovered in the field of knowledge sharing and information availability. However, since BCS Polska has all the features of a learning organization, it is very likely to easily overcome them.en
